Motherhood is an incredibly rewarding experience, but it can also be a time of great physical upheaval. Many new mothers experience a range of emotions that can vary from intense love to feelings of stress. These fluctuations are completely understandable, but if they persist to overwhelm your outlook, seeking therapy can be an incredibly positive step.
Therapists trained in postpartum support can provide a confiding space for you to understand your feelings. They can also offer techniques to help you cope these transitions and strengthen your capacity as a new mother.
Therapy can be particularly helpful for addressing issues such as anxiety, communication difficulties, and fatigue. It can also support you in setting boundaries and fostering a healthy relationship with both yourself and your infant.
Remember, seeking help is not a sign of weakness; it's a affirming step towards growth.
Healing Through Grief Counseling: Finding Peace and Resilience
Grief can be a profoundly painful experience, leaving us lost. Frequently, the weight of our sorrow can feel insurmountable. It's during these challenging times that grief counseling emerges as a valuable tool for healing and growth. A qualified grief counselor provides a safe and nurturing space to process our emotions, navigate the complexities of loss, and ultimately discover peace and resilience. Through therapeutic sessions, individuals can develop coping mechanisms, honor their loved ones in meaningful ways, and begin to rebuild a new path forward.
Grief counseling is not about erasing the pain; rather, it's about embracing our grief, integrating it into our lives, and finding meaning in our experiences. It's a pathway that takes time and courage, but the rewards are immeasurable. By embracing in grief counseling, we can tap into our own inner capacity and emerge from loss with a renewed sense of hope.

Understanding Adult ADHD Treatment & Support
Living with adult ADHD can feel like conquering a constant uphill battle. Symptoms like inattention and restlessness can make it challenging to keep up in work, relationships, and everyday life. However, there's possibility – effective treatments and support systems can help you harness ADHD and live a more fulfilling life.
- Therapy can provide valuable tools to strengthen coping mechanisms, improve time management, and enhance self-esteem.
- Pharmaceuticals can be a helpful complement to therapy, reducing some of the core ADHD symptoms.
- Online forums offer a safe and empathetic space to connect with others who relate to similar challenges.
Remember, you're not alone in this journey. By pursuing treatment and support, you can empower yourself and unlock your full potential.
